United Foods Company to reinforce its brands with participation at Gulfood 2016
Last Update: Monday, February 15, 2016 : 15:18 (+4GMT)
February 15, 2016- United Foods Company (UFC), a leading Emirati food company in the Middle East, has announced its participation at the Gulfood 2016, the latest edition of the world’s largest annual food and hospitality show taking place from February 21 to 25, 2016 at the Dubai World Trade Centre. The company is looking to further strengthen its presence in the local, regional and international food industry by showcasing its diverse portfolio of ghee, edible oils, butters and margarine products. UFC will throw the spotlight on its flagship brand - Aseel which has a strong leadership in ghee segment, along with other categories including oils, butter and margarine with leading brands, Mumtaz, Nawar and Safi. In addition, the company will use Gulfood platform to announce the launch of their new range of products.
Through its participation, UFC aims to address the opportunities for the UAE’s expanding food and beverage sector which is expected to grow at an annual rate of 4 per cent to touch USD 13.2 billion in 2018. Spending on food and beverages in the UAE is expected to record a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8 per cent during the period from 2012 to 2018, driven by the country’ rising population and opening up of new food and beverage outlets. In addition, a recent industry report indicates that Dubai’s food sector currently accounts for 10 per cent of the emirate’s industrial production.

Gulfood 2016 has positioned itself as the world’s leading food trading platform, hosting more than 5,000 companies from over 120 countries. It expects a visitor footfall in excess of 85,000 and visits from heads of state, ministers, government officials, and national trade associations from all over the world.
